Insects have a three-part body (head, thorax, and abdomen), three pairs of jointed legs, compound eyes, and two antennae. They are the most diverse group of animals on the planet and include approximately 2,200 species of Praying Mantis, 5,000 Dragonfly, 20,000 Grasshopper, 82,000 True Bug, 120,000 Fly, 110,000 Bee, Wasp, Ant and Sawfly, 170,000 Butterfly and Moth, and 360,000 Beetle species described to date.
